East Building Ground-Breaking Ceremony, May 6, 1971
![](/content/dam/ngaweb/features/slideshows/Chronology/1971/1971Large/26B4_267_019.jpg)
Paul Mellon speaking at the East Building ground-breaking ceremony, May 6, 1971. National Gallery of Art, Gallery Archives.
